La Trenche Generating Station is a hydroelectric power plant on the Saint-Maurice River and within La Tuque, in Upper-Mauricie, in the administrative region of Mauricie, in Quebec, in Canada.
This power station was put into service immediately.
It is the central sixth to block the river from its mouth.
